Bisquick Sausage Cheese Balls – The Ultimate Party Appetizer

Ingredients

  • 1 pound ground pork sausage
  • 2 cups Bisquick baking mix
  • 1 ½ cups shredded sharp cheddar cheese
  • ¼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• ¼ cup milk
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per

Directions

1. Prep Your Oven

Preheat to 350°F (175°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or lightly grease it.

2. Mix It Up

In a large bowl, combine the sausage, Bisquick, cheddar, Parmesan, milk, and spices. Mix until thoroughly combined—you may need to use your hands to bring it all together.

3. Roll and Place

Form 1-inch balls and place them evenly on the baking sheet. You should get about 30–36 balls.

4. Bake to Golden Perfection

Bake for 20–25 minutes, or until the sausage balls are golden and fully cooked through.

5. Serve

Let cool for a few minutes before serving. These are best enjoyed warm with your favorite dipping sauces.

Tips for Success

  • Use freshly shredded cheese for the best melt and flavor.
  • If the mixture is too dry, add an extra splash of milk.
  • For easy cleanup, use a cookie scoop for uniform portions.
  • Freeze uncooked balls on a tray, then transfer to a freezer bag for quick future snacks.

Storage & Reheating

  • Store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days.
  • Reheat in the oven or air fryer for crispiness.
  • Freeze for up to 2 months—just bake straight from frozen, adding a few extra minutes.
